In the Gallatin area, a full kitchen cabinet installation typically ranges from $2,000 to $8,000+, with labor being a significant portion. Key factors include the complexity of the layout (common in older Texas homes), the type of cabinets (stock vs. custom), and whether demolition of old cabinets is needed. Local material and fuel costs can also affect the final quote, so it's wise to get multiple detailed estimates from area installers.
For an average-sized kitchen, professional installation usually takes 2 to 5 days, assuming all cabinets and materials are on-site. In Gallatin, unforeseen delays can occur if subfloors or walls in older properties are not perfectly level, requiring additional prep work. We also recommend scheduling installations outside of peak Texas summer heat when possible, as extreme temperatures can affect adhesives and installer comfort, potentially extending timelines.
For a straightforward cabinet replacement where the kitchen layout and plumbing/electrical are not being moved, a permit is generally not required in Gallatin or most of Texas. However, if the project involves altering walls, plumbing, or electrical wiring, you must check with the City of Gallatin or your county's building department. Always ensure your installer is licensed and insured in accordance with Texas state law to protect your home investment.
Prioritize local installers with verifiable references and physical addresses in the region. Check for a valid Texas license and insurance, and review portfolios of completed work, especially in homes with similar styles to yours. A trustworthy Gallatin-area professional will provide a detailed written contract, be knowledgeable about handling our local humidity fluctuations that can affect wood, and should be responsive to your questions before work begins.
